Registering your trip with the Morocco embassy is crucial for ensuring your safety and maintaining effective communication during your stay abroad. In the event of natural disasters, like earthquakes or floods, having your details on file can facilitate quick assistance and rescue efforts. Similarly, during periods of political unrest, the embassy can provide timely updates and guidance to help you navigate rapidly changing circumstances. Furthermore, in cases of medical emergencies, being registered allows the embassy to locate and support you more efficiently, helping you access needed healthcare or evacuation if necessary. Overall, trip registration serves as a safety net, ensuring that travelers have access to vital assistance in emergencies.
Can the Morocco embassy assist in legal issues abroad?
Yes, the Morocco embassy can provide general guidance on legal matters and may recommend local legal counsel to assist you in navigating legal issues while abroad.
What should I do if I lose my Morocco passport in El Salvador?
If you lose your passport, report the loss to local authorities and then contact the Morocco embassy. They can assist with the process of issuing a replacement passport.
Are there services for Morocco nationals who face discrimination abroad?
Yes, the embassy can offer support to nationals facing discrimination, providing guidance on local laws and resources available to address such concerns.
How can I obtain information on visa requirements for other countries?
The embassy can provide information on visa requirements for various countries, including application processes and necessary documentation.
Does the embassy offer assistance in locating missing persons?
Yes, the embassy can assist families or friends in seeking information about a missing person abroad, coordinating with local authorities as needed.
